Learn how to create an organic-looking material in Substance Designer by implementing Subsurface Scattering mixed with hard surface. The course tackles how to separate materials and add contrast between two surfaces while making them feel cohesive. Tammekänd also walks through how to use Subsurface Scattering properly in Marmoset Toolbag.

Instructor: Enrico Tammekänd
